Louis XVI-Style Brass-Mounted Mahogany Banquet Table
19th century, the table with drop demi-lune leaves, the top and leaves edged with brass molding, opening to accommodate four skirted leaves, raised on fluted, tapering circular legs on brass cup casters.
h. 29-3/4", w. 63-3/4", l. 33" (with leaves down), l. 59" (with leaves up), ext. l. 141" (with extra leaves)
Provenance: Robert Domergue & Company Antiques, San Francisco, California; The Estate of Camille & Raymond Hankamer, Houston, Texas.

Condition
In "as found" condition. Light wear and scuffs to the top from use. There is some inconsistency to the
color of the top. The table top is slightly sun faded and the leaves are a little darker.
